About This Item
Boston: W. B. Clarke Company. VG. 1908. Later Edition. Hardcover. A lovely book featuring 25 striking color chromo-lithograph illustrations of eggs of various species along with detailed text with descriptions. Bound in what appears to be contemporay green buchram, edges and spine ends worn, corners bumped. Boards and binding are solid but the interior front hinge is starting. Interior pages show a bit of light occasional soiling / browning but the plates are all clean and bright. A very decent copy of a scarce and important book. ; Chromo-lithograph; Folio 13" - 23" tal; 116 pages; RBGLASS .
